What is Different about HarvestNET?

 

In addition to an uncompromising commitment to
Scripture and sound Christian doctrine, the following 
are particular distinctives that HarvestNET values:

 

Revival

God has promised that in the last days He would pour out His Spirit upon all flesh.  We expect to see repeated and increasing outpourings that will revive the church through the presence of God and empower believers as workers for a last days harvest. Revival is a primary passion and focus of HarvestNET, and while we expect sudden surprise outpourings of God’s Spirit, we constantly work to promote and stir up the functioning of the gifts of the Spirit in the Body of Christ.

 

Extravagant Worship

We value and foster a spirit of extravagant worship and praise.  We believe that the chief end of man is to glorify God and enjoy Him forever.  We find that worship draws the presence of God and that our lives are changed by being in His presence.  Because God is releasing a new sound and new songs we want to link and encourage those whom God has called to ministries of music and worship.

 

Spiritual Warfare

Christians and churches must carry a warrior spirit these days and be committed to unrelenting war with the devil and his hosts.  We believe that we have authority over demonic powers to deliver people who are oppressed.  We also believe that unified prayer can pull down strongholds that affect whole regions and keep people bound.

 

Prophetic Ministry

We believe that God is still speaking in our day through the gift of prophecy.  This gift enables us to see in the spirit realm and declare what God is doing and saying to His people. As the Bible teaches, these current “words” must be tested and will always align with the canon of Scripture. We believe that the Bible is the final authority for all matters of faith and practice, yet through the Holy Spirit we hear the voice of God speaking into our current situations.

 

Harvest

We anticipate a great harvest and believe that it is important for us to keep evangelization at the top of our priorities.  We also believe that the work of harvest can be accomplished best through partnership.  As the presence of God Himself is manifested in our lives and churches we expect to see our region transformed and many come to know God personally.

 

Signs and Wonders

HarvestNET believes that its calling is like Isaiah prophesied, “Behold, I and the children whom the LORD has given me are for signs and wonders in Israel.” (Is 8:18)  We regularly pray for the sick because we are committed to participating in God’s restoration of signs and wonders to confirm His word. 

 

House Churches

We want to utilize every possible means of reaching the lost.  God used churches meeting in homes in the Bible and throughout church history.  We see God restoring these small units again today for the purpose of harvest and pastoral care. We maintain a network of House Churches to link these new “wineskins” together for fellowship, support and for equipping by Ephesians 4 ministries.  We believe that house churches must be evangelistic, must be led and cared for by a leader and need to be linked in relationship to other churches in the larger body of Christ.

 

The Restoration of the Tabernacle of David

God promised that He would restore the Tabernacle of David in the last days.  This powerhouse manifestation of God’s presence will be marked by extravagant worship, passionate intercession and the coming together of God’s people, young and old, to enjoy God and seek His face.  We see this happening globally in each city or region, resulting in houses of prayer 24 hours a day, seven days a week.  In this setting and meeting place with God, we will receive strength and strategy while being with Him. We also use this setting as a place of accomplishing advances in the spirit realm through warfare prayer.

 

Apostles and Team Ministry

Our pattern for church and ministry leadership adopts the New Testament model of “team ministry.”  In recent years God has restored the ministries of Prophets, Evangelists, Pastors and Teachers. We also now see the restoration of Apostles, who become the catalysts for a “breakthrough team,” which brings the various gift ministries together in partnership.  Any church or region will benefit by ministry from each gift ministry of an “Ephesians 4 team” to bring advancement and breakthrough.
